iMX6 SDMA falling edge event

cancel
Showing results for 
Show  only  | Search instead for 
Did you mean: 

iMX6 SDMA falling edge event

Jump to solution
2,103 Views
raajeshk88
Contributor III

Hi,

     We are trying to access iMX6 S/DL SDMA from a EIM FPGA . The SDMA scheduler SDMA_event_0 always detects a rising edge. Is there a way to change this to detect falling edge using any register settings or the HW is always designed in a way only to detect rising edge. Thanks

Labels (1)
0 Kudos
1 Solution
1,930 Views
igorpadykov
NXP Employee
NXP Employee

Hi Raajesh

I am afraid SDMA_event_0 detection polarity can not be changed as

it is fixed in hardware, sorry.

Best regards
igor
-----------------------------------------------------------------------------------------------------------------------
Note: If this post answers your question, please click the Correct Answer button. Thank you!
-----------------------------------------------------------------------------------------------------------------------

View solution in original post

11 Replies
1,930 Views
raajeshk88
Contributor III

Hi Igor,

      Can we use SDMA_EVENT_0 to trigger events. We are abe to use only EVENT_1. Kindly help to clarify.Thanks

0 Kudos
1,930 Views
igorpadykov
NXP Employee
NXP Employee

Hi Raajesh

 

seems not as Table 3-2. SDMA event mapping describes only EVENT_1
pastedImage_1.jpg

 

Best regards
igor

0 Kudos
1,930 Views
raajeshk88
Contributor III

Hi Igor,

           Thanks, could you please help on the procedure to use EVENT0 as well if any. 

Regards,

Raajesh K

0 Kudos
1,930 Views
igorpadykov
NXP Employee
NXP Employee

Hi Raajesh

this is not "officially supported", means no support is described in

Linux Release Notes included in Linux documentation:

i.MX Software and Development Tools | NXP 

Standard support path in such cases: Commercial Support and Engineering Services | NXP 

Best regards
igor

0 Kudos
1,930 Views
raajeshk88
Contributor III

Hi Igor,

 Thanks for the support. Will proceed accordingly.

Regards,

Raajesh K

0 Kudos
1,931 Views
igorpadykov
NXP Employee
NXP Employee

Hi Raajesh

I am afraid SDMA_event_0 detection polarity can not be changed as

it is fixed in hardware, sorry.

Best regards
igor
-----------------------------------------------------------------------------------------------------------------------
Note: If this post answers your question, please click the Correct Answer button. Thank you!
-----------------------------------------------------------------------------------------------------------------------

1,930 Views
raajeshk88
Contributor III

Hi Igor,

   We are facing one more issue with SDMA event. Even though we configure to use SDMA_EVENT_0 as interupt the SDMA is triggered only when EVENT_1 is triggered. I saw there is something related to SOC revision in one of the NXP forum discussion https://community.nxp.com/thread/324491 . Is this is the case? If so can you specify the revisions for Quad and Solo/Dual. Thanks

Regards,

Raajesh K

0 Kudos
1,930 Views
igorpadykov
NXP Employee
NXP Employee

Hi Raajesh

 

as answered on that link, there are no SDMA_event_0 scripts, so you

will have to write new script for it. I am afraid that info about revisions

is not available regarding SDMA_EVENT.

 

Best regards
igor

0 Kudos
1,930 Views
raajeshk88
Contributor III

Hi Igor,

           So it means we can use only EVENT_1 to trigger SDMA requests. Is my understanding correct. Thanks

Regards,

Raajesh K

0 Kudos
1,930 Views
raajeshk88
Contributor III

Hi Igor,

   Is my understanding correct? Thanks

0 Kudos
1,930 Views
raajeshk88
Contributor III

Hi Igor,

Thanks for the confirmation. 

Regards,

Raajesh K

0 Kudos